Clinical Treatment Alternatives Offered in the Country

Fortunately, a variety of clinical therapy choices are available to patients in the United States. These include drugs, such as mood stabilizers, often given by a doctor. Counseling, such as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), behavioral therapy, and IPT, can also be highly beneficial. Lifestyle changes, such as regular movement, a balanced nutrition, and sufficient relaxation, are frequently advised. In some cases, advanced approaches like ECT or Transcranial Magnetic Stimulation (TMS) may be considered. Finding the appropriate approach often requires collaborating with a therapist to design a personalized program.

Accessing Depression Treatment: What You Need to Know in the USA

Finding effective mental health care for depression in the United States can feel overwhelming , but many options are present . Initially , check with your family physician who may prescribe initial guidance or refer you to a therapist. Or , explore your health insurance to determine what interventions are covered . Public assistance like Medicaid and Medicare can provide funding , while charities often supply low-cost counseling . Lastly , online directories such as Psychology Today can guide in finding qualified professionals in your area .
